To learn more about us please click on our profile THE SELLER WILL COVER SHIPPING WITH REGULAR MAIL FOR THIS ITEM! Anatoli Dovzhenko was born in 1932 in Dnipro (Dnepropetrovsk), Ukraine. He studied at the Dnepropetrovsk Art College in 1948-53 and at the Kyiv Art Institute in 1953-59. He worked in Vinnitsa (large Ukrainian regional centre) and was a member of the Ukrainian Artists’ Union. Works by Dovzhenko are displayed in the Museum of Vinnytsia and other public collections.
